What does the cleaning service in a hotel consist of in detail?
To ensure a professional cleaning service it is necessary to plan all the activities in detail . Let's see the main steps together.

The preparation of the trolley

An organized cart equipped with all the necessary materials is the basis for a truly efficient job .

It allows staff not to waste time and to avoid repeated trips to stock up on the necessary material.

The trolley must therefore contain the waste bag, the bag for dirty laundry, all the objects necessary for the preparation of the room and the products for the actual cleaning.

Particular attention must be paid to the choice of products to avoid damaging the surfaces to be cleaned and to safeguard the health and safety of guests and staff.

The organization of the rooms

What distinguishes the cleaning of hotel rooms is the order to be followed to clean the rooms: they must never be cleaned in order of numbering, but on the basis of urgency.


In practice, the order to perform the job depends on the list of rooms , which reports all the information on the situation on a daily basis.



By systematically checking it, staff can check hotel guests' movements and know which rooms to clean first and in depth.


The list of rooms must communicate the following information clearly and concisely:


·         Occupied room. The guest is expected to stay;
·         Free room. The guest has left;
·         Room that is about to break free. The day's departure is scheduled for the guest.


In any case, staff must avoid disturbing guests.


How are hotel cleanings done?

The practice requires that you start from the most personal areas of the customer, or the bathroom or the bed . Let's see how to proceed.

The bathroom

The first thing to do once you enter the bathroom is to remove all the dirty laundry.

Once the gloves are worn clean the cup .


It is necessary to clean the internal walls with a suitable liquid, using the brush to soap the most difficult parts to reach, then passing to the external ones using a cloth and detergent. Remember to replace toilet paper if necessary.

For optimal cleaning of the shower or bathtub, use a wet sponge on the internal walls, making sure to use the detergent suitable for the wall material.

The exact technique consists in starting from the top and rubbing the cloth downwards, to allow dirt and detergent foam to flow towards the base.


Do not forget to clean the soap dish , the tap , the water spout and the chrome parts. It is also necessary to remove any dirt from the drain hole. Finally, dry everything with a dry cloth.

At this point we move on to the bidet , then the sink , the mirror and the shelf , moving the client's personal items, being careful about containers and valuables.



It is also necessary to remove all traces of dirt from the ground, using a damp cloth to collect hair, hair and any marks or stains from the tiles. Finally the doors must be cleaned.


Once the cleaning of the bathroom is finished, the dirty laundry is removed and replaced with the clean one.


The bed
The first thing to do is strip the bed of dirty laundry.

A trick to reduce the volume in the cart: insert the sheets in the pillowcase.

Immediately afterwards, check that the mattress and the mattress cover are in perfect condition, checking that there is no dirt, dust, or some object forgotten by the customer.



To redo the bed in a workmanlike manner you need to lay the first sheet in the center of the mattress, so that it covers all four sides. The sheet is fixed starting from the left side: first the upper part and then the lower part. The second sheet must be laid upside down. At this point the flaps are folded under the mattress, to then lay the blanket and turn over the edges that are on the side of the headboard.


A small but important detail: before putting the pillowcase clean, the cushions need to be plunged, and then placed on the lapel of the bedspread.



Furniture
Regarding the cleaning of the furniture, we proceed differently if the customer has left the room or if he will still use it.

If the customer has left, first of all check that he has not forgotten anything.

Then wipe the edges and headboards of the beds, the shelves and the legs of all the furniture with a dry cloth. Finally you go to the wardrobe, cleaning the drawers and the mirror thoroughly.


If the customer has not yet left, the headboard and the furniture must be dusted and any stains and marks removed with a damp sponge.

In any case, check the lamps, the TV and the remote control to check for any malfunctions. These, including the telephone, should always be dusted.

Let's not forget about the minibar .

Once the correct functioning has been verified, the operations to be performed are the following:


·         Refill the missing bottles
·         Remove any open bottles (only if the customer has left)
·         Replace the glasses that show signs of use by the customer
·         Clean it externally

Finally you get to the floor cleaning , using the right products based on the material, including the carpets, and then move on to the door and the corridors.

Hotel: Deep cleaning
Periodically hoteliers are asked to organize deeper cleaning.


Thorough cleaning serves to remove dust and dirt that accumulate despite daily cleaning.


In-house cleaning includes operations such as:


·         The overturning of mattresses
·         Moving furniture
·         Cleaning the ceiling
·         Wall cleaning
·         Door cleaning
·         Window cleaning
·         Cleaning the chandeliers
·         Carpet washing
·         Wash curtains
·         Wash the bedspread.
·         All operations that must be carried out regularly, but not daily.


Since each hotel has different characteristics, the frequency and frequency of these operations depend on various factors , such as the type of hotel, the type of clientele, the high or low season period, the occupancy rate of the hotel, the quality of daily cleaning.
